Debian dla-4491libglib2.0-0 - 安全性更新

low Nessus Plugin ID 299773

概要

遠端 Debian 主機上缺少一個或多個安全性更新。

說明

遠端 Debian 11 主機已安裝受到多個弱點影響的套件如 dla-4491 公告中所提及。

-------------------------------------------------- ----------------------- Debian LTS 公告 DLA-4491-1 [email protected] https://www.debian.org/lts/security/Andreas Henriksson 2026 年 2 月 23 日 https://wiki.debian.org/LTS-------------------------------------------------------------------------

套件 版本 2.66.8-1+deb11u8 CVE ID CVE-2026-0988 CVE-2026-1484 CVE-2026-1485 CVE-2026-1489 Debian 錯誤 1125752 1126549 1126550 1126551

在通用型可攜式公用程式程式庫 GLib 中發現多個問題如果處理惡意的特製資料可能會導致拒絕服務、記憶體損毀或可能執行任意程式碼。

CVE-2026-0988

Codean Labs 發現g_buffered_input_stream_peek() 函式中遺漏的位移和計數參數驗證可導致長度計算期間發生整數溢位。提供特製值時此溢位會導致將不正確的大小傳遞至 memcpy()進而觸發緩衝區溢位。這可造成應用程式損毀進而導致拒絕服務 (DoS)。

CVE-2026-1484

treeplus 並額外感謝 Sovereign Tech Agency 的 Sovereign Tech Resilience 計劃在處理極大輸入資料時在 GLib Base64 編碼常式中發現此問題。由於在長度計算期間不正確使用整數類型程式庫可能會錯誤計算緩衝區邊界。
這可造成超出配置緩衝區的記憶體寫入。使用 GLib 處理不受信任或極大 Base64 輸入的應用程式可能會損毀或行為無法預測。

CVE-2026-1485

treeplus 和 Sovereign Tech Agency 的 Sovereign Tech Resilience 計畫共同在 Glib 的內容類型剖析邏輯中發現一個瑕疵。
發生此緩衝區反向溢位弱點的原因是標頭行的長度是以帶正負號的整數儲存其可導致對非常大的輸入產生整數換行。這會導致指標反向溢位和超出邊界記憶體存取。惡意利用需要本機使用者安裝或處理特製的 treemagic 檔案其可導致本機拒絕服務或應用程式不穩定。

CVE-2026-1489

treeplus 和 Sovereign Tech Agency 的 Sovereign Tech Resilience 計劃的共同感謝發現 GLib 的一個瑕疵。其 Unicode 大小寫轉換實作中的整數溢位弱點可導致記憶體損毀。攻擊者可藉由處理特製的極大 Unicode 字串觸發記憶體配置容量不足進而導致超出邊界寫入。這可造成利用 GLib 進行字串轉換的應用程式損毀或變得不穩定。

針對 Debian 11 Bullseye這些問題已在 2.66.8-1+deb11u8 版本中修正。

我們建議您升級 glib2.0 套件。

如需有關 glib2.0 安全性狀態的詳細資訊,請參閱其安全追蹤頁面:
https://security-tracker.debian.org/tracker/glib2.0

有關 Debian LTS 安全公告、如何將這些更新套用至您的系統以及常見問題的詳細資訊,請參閱:https://wiki.debian.org/LTSAttachment:signature.ascDescription: PGP 簽章

Tenable 已直接從 Debian 安全公告擷取前置描述區塊。

請注意,Nessus 並未測試這些問題,而是僅依據應用程式自我報告的版本號碼作出判斷。

解決方案

升級 libglib2.0-0 套件。

另請參閱

https://security-tracker.debian.org/tracker/source-package/glib2.0

https://security-tracker.debian.org/tracker/CVE-2026-0988

https://security-tracker.debian.org/tracker/CVE-2026-1484

https://security-tracker.debian.org/tracker/CVE-2026-1485

https://security-tracker.debian.org/tracker/CVE-2026-1489

https://packages.debian.org/source/bullseye/glib2.0

Plugin 詳細資訊

嚴重性: Low

ID: 299773

檔案名稱: debian_DLA-4491.nasl

版本: 1.1

類型: local

代理程式: unix

已發布: 2026/2/23

已更新: 2026/2/23

支援的感應器: Agentless Assessment, Continuous Assessment, Frictionless Assessment Agent, Nessus Agent, Nessus

風險資訊

VPR

風險因素: Low

分數: 3.3

CVSS v2

風險因素: Medium

基本分數: 6.4

時間性分數: 4.7

媒介: CVSS2#AV:N/AC:L/Au:N/C:N/I:P/A:P

CVSS 評分資料來源: CVE-2026-1489

CVSS v3

風險因素: Low

基本分數: 2.8

時間性分數: 2.5

媒介: CVSS:3.0/AV:L/AC:L/PR:L/UI:R/S:U/C:N/I:N/A:L

時間媒介: CVSS:3.0/E:U/RL:O/RC:C

CVSS 評分資料來源: CVE-2026-1485

弱點資訊

CPE: p-cpe:/a:debian:debian_linux:libglib2.0-doc, p-cpe:/a:debian:debian_linux:libglib2.0-data, cpe:/o:debian:debian_linux:11.0, p-cpe:/a:debian:debian_linux:libglib2.0-dev, p-cpe:/a:debian:debian_linux:libglib2.0-udeb, p-cpe:/a:debian:debian_linux:libglib2.0-bin, p-cpe:/a:debian:debian_linux:libglib2.0-tests, p-cpe:/a:debian:debian_linux:libglib2.0-0, p-cpe:/a:debian:debian_linux:libglib2.0-dev-bin

必要的 KB 項目: Host/local_checks_enabled, Host/Debian/release, Host/Debian/dpkg-l

可輕鬆利用: No known exploits are available

修補程式發佈日期: 2026/2/23

弱點發布日期: 2026/1/17

參考資訊

CVE: CVE-2026-0988, CVE-2026-1484, CVE-2026-1485, CVE-2026-1489